Morningstar Investment Management LLC Acquires 4,919 Shares of Walmart Inc. $WMT

Morningstar Investment Management LLC raised its holdings in Walmart Inc. (NASDAQ:WMTFree Report) by 9.0% during the first qu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 59,711 shares of the retailer’s stock after buying an additional 4,919 shares during the period. Morningstar Investment Management LLC’s holdings in Walmart were worth $7,421,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Walmart Stock Performance

Shares of WMT stock opened at $109.47 on Friday.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.42, a quick ratio of 0.23 and a current ratio of 0.77. The firm has a market cap of $871.17 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 38.41, a P/E/G ratio of 4.04 and a beta of 0.60. Walmart Inc. has a 52 week low of $95.42 and a 52 week high of $135.15. The firm’s 50-day simple moving average is $116.75 and its two-hundred day simple moving average is $121.97.

Walmart (NASDAQ:WMTGet Free Report) last released its earnings results on Thursday, May 21st. The retailer reported $0.66 earnings per share for the quarter, meeting anal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.66. Walmart had a net margin of 3.13% and a return on equity of 21.25%. The firm had revenue of $177.75 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$174.84 billion. During the same period in the prior year, the firm earned $0.61 EPS. The company’s revenue was up 7.4% compared to the same quarter last year. Walmart has set its FY 2027 guidance at 2.750-2.850 EPS and its Q2 2027 guidance at 0.720-0.740 EPS. As a group, equities analysts forecast that Walmart Inc. will post 2.89 earnings per share for the current year.

About Walmart

(Free Report)

Walmart is a multinational retail corporation that operates a broad portfolio of store formats and digital services. Its core business includes large-format supercenters, discount department stores, neighborhood grocery stores and a membership warehouse chain, Sam’s Club. The company’s merchandising mix covers groceries, household goods, apparel, electronics and pharmacy services, supplemented by private-label products and category-specific offerings. Walmart pairs its physical store network with online platforms and mobile applications to provide omnichannel shopping, fulfillment and delivery options for consumers and businesses.

The company was founded by Sam Walton, who opened the first store in Rogers, Arkansas in 1962; it is headquartered in Bentonville, Arkansas.
